Singapore, June 11, 2020. Kenon Holdings Ltd. (NYSE:KEN, TASE:KEN) ("Kenon") is announcing that its subsidiary OPC Energy Ltd. ("OPC") announced the results of the Ramat Hovav power plant tender process, in which a joint venture held 50% by OPC ("JV"), had submitted a bid. OPC has been informed that another bidder has won the tender and that the JV is a "second qualified runner up." Pursuant to the documents for the tender process, if the announcement of, or the contract with, the winning bidder is cancelled, the relevant tender committee would be entitled to announce that the second qualified runner up is the winner, subject to certain terms.
